Trail downs Newton 152-169
The National Trail boys golf team hosted Newton tonight at Highland Lake golf course and came away with a 152-169 victory. The 152 is the lowest score the program has had in the last 6 years.
The Blazers were led by freshman Josh Brubaker who carded a 34, while senior Nick Brubaker followed with a 37. Senior Aidan Koehl shot a 40, while junior Kellen Laird and senior Justin Turner rounded out the scorers with matching 41s. Freshman Wyatt Gebhart rounded out the varsity match with a 52.
The Junior Varsity team also competed in a match with Newton and came away with a 187-238 victory. The JV were led by freshman Christian Rutan who shot a 44, junior Sawyer Davies who came in at 46, sophomore Charlie Cummings followed with 48, and junior Jackson Skinner finished up the scoring with a 49. That’s an outstanding team score that would compete with a lot of varsity teams in the WOAC.
The varsity team pushed their record to 5-0 in WOAC play with their win, while the JV are now 1-0.
Tomorrow the varsity team travels to Greenville to play Ansonia at White Springs golf course.
